The earliest settlers in the area now inhabited by Cutler Bay were the Tequesta. cutler bay florida map. These aboriginal individuals lived in the extreme southerly portion of Florida for thousands of years before European settlers showed up. It was the arrival of Spanish travelers in the 16th century that would eventually note the end of the Tequesta in South Florida


Over the following 300 years, the Seminole people became the leading occupants of the area, with European settlements mostly limited to Key West and Miami. In 1836, Congress developed an area which included all of the southeastern Florida from the Indian Secret north to the Jupiter inlet. The area was named Dade County in honor of Major Francis L.

The initial county seat was Indian Secret, tactically situated halfway between Secret West and Miami. In 1844, the county seat was transferred to Miami, and the nation was ultimately split into what are, today, Monroe, Miami-Dade, Broward and Palm Beach County. At risk to Seminole strikes and frequently inundated, the United States government checked out southern Dade Area as an area in hopeless need of negotiation and cultivation.






Dr. Perrine was killed during a Seminole raid on Indian Key in 1840 prior to his grant was even checked. The same environment and fertile dirts that had attracted Dr. Perrine started to attract squatters in the years following his death. These inhabitants, though, had no purpose of following Dr. Perrine's vision; they picked conventional farming over plant introduction.

Flagler's train took well-off travelers south from St. Augustine, quiting along the road at Flagler-owned hotels and Flagler-owned tourist locations. Flagler himself funded much of the very early infrastructure of Miami, which was the Railway's southern terminus. A popular destination, Miami was included as a city in 1896. In 1905, Flagler announced his plans to prolong the Railway southern to Secret West.

The most awful for Cutler Bay would certainly occur virtually 60 years later on. Category 5 hurricane Andrew made landfall at nearby Homestead, FL in August of 1992. Scientists have because identified that one of the most damaging winds of the north eyewall had actually gotten to maximum intensity over the Cutler Ridge area. A nearby homeowner, utilizing his own anemometer, reported gusts of even more than 200 miles per hour.

In the very early 1880s, Dr. William C. Cutler saw the area and subsequently acquired 600 acres. In 1882, Cutler persuaded his friend, William Fuzzard, to clear up in the location, and in 1883, Fuzzard built a wooden two-story home. In 1884, Fuzzard, along with numerous various other inhabitants, reduced a course from his homestead to Coconut Grove, which ultimately became Old Cutler Road.

The Brown & Moody General Store in Cutler, circa 1900 In 1896, locals built the Cutler Schoolhouse. That exact same year, Samuel H. Richmond developed a huge, two-story balloon frame home called the Richmond Cottage, which in 1899 was changed into the area's only inn. A manufacturing facility, shops, and other structures were situated around the crossway of what is now S.W.


72nd Opportunity (then the place of Old Cutler Road). The blog post workplace was transferred to the Brown & Moody General Store. After the Florida East Shore Railway bypassed Cutler in 1903 for the new railroad town of Perrine 2 +12 miles west, the explanation community came under a decrease as farmers and settlers entrusted to be closer to the railroad.


Other than for the Richmond Home, which Deering integrated right into his estate, every one of the structures in the town were taken down. Rural growth gradually began to come close to the limits of the Deering Estate in the 1960s. By the end of the 1970s, the area west of the Estate was almost fully developed and became the Cutler CDP.
